Ultrasound Technician Occupation Description<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"CoolThere are more than one acceptable titles for ultrasound techs (technicians). They are also called ultrasound technologists, sonogram techs, and diagnostic medical sonographers (or just sonographers). Regardless of name, they all have the same basic job description, which is to carry out diagnostic ultrasound procedures on patients. Although a number of techs work as generalists there are specialties within the field, for example in pediatrics and cardiology.
